Harare – A Norton man is fighting for his life in hospital after his wife allegedly scalded him with hot cooking oil during a domestic dispute sparked by accusations of infidelity. The incident, which occurred on January 27, 2025, highlights a disturbing trend of domestic violence cases fuelled by jealousy and suspicion.

Zimbabwe Republic Police (ZRP) spokesperson, Commissioner Paul Nyathi, confirmed the arrest of the assailant, 40-year-old Melody Tambudzai, who is now facing an attempted murder charge.

“Police in Norton arrested Melody Tambudzai (40) for attempted murder which occurred at Makava village, Chivero, Mhondoro on January 27, 2025,” said Nyathi. “The suspect allegedly poured boiling cooking oil on her husband’s face whilst he was asleep. The victim sustained facial burns and is currently hospitalised in Norton.”

Police investigations have revealed that the couple had a long-standing history of domestic disputes centred around infidelity issues.

This incident follows another shocking case of love gone wrong in Chitungwiza, where a jilted lover was recently sentenced for a brutal attack on his girlfriend.

In that case, 23-year-old Innocent Sean Jiyengwa was sentenced to 18 months in prison after he cut his girlfriend’s private parts with a knife. The incident occurred after Jiyengwa saw his girlfriend, Kuzivakwashe Dzimba (25) of Unit L in Chitungwiza, in a car with another man whom he suspected of being her lover.

Chitungwiza Magistrates Court Judge, Alois Midzi, initially sentenced Jiyengwa to 24 months, but suspended six months on condition of good behaviour. He was convicted of domestic violence, contravening Section 3(1) (a) ARW Section 4(1) of the Domestic Violence Act, Chapter 5:16.

Prosecutor Malvin Mwendera told the court that on the evening of December 29, 2024, Jiyengwa witnessed Dzimba sitting in a car with another man, triggering his rage.

Jiyengwa reacted by jumping onto the bonnet of the car and smashing the windscreen in a fit of anger. After being allowed into the vehicle, Jiyengwa proceeded to physically assault Dzimba with punches and slaps. He then forcibly took her to her home, where the violence continued.

The assault culminated in Jiyengwa using a kitchen knife to cut a piece of Dzimba’s private parts.

“After removing me from the car, he told me to go to my house where he beat me with household items such as pots, pans and plastic chairs. After that, he told me to lie on my back facing the ceiling and then cut some flesh from my private parts. I am in great pain and emotional distress because people in the community are now calling me a prostitute who messes with men,” Dzimba recounted in court.

Dzimba explained that the man she was with in the car was a friend of Jiyengwa who was simply returning a jacket she had forgotten at his house on Christmas Day. She further testified that she managed to escape while Jiyengwa was outside searching for another weapon to inflict harm, and she immediately reported the incident to the police.

Dzimba also stated that Jiyengwa tore her clothing, leaving her with only her underwear, and stole US$193 from under her bed.

Medical documents detailing Dzimba’s injuries, including photographs taken shortly after the assault, were presented as evidence in court.

Jiyengwa admitted to the physical assault, stating, “I admit to the offence of assaulting the complainant with my hands and a stick, but I did not take her money.”
